Interview transcription basically refers to the conversion of any question-answer recording session conducted between two or more people intowritten/text format. Interview transcription is generally provided for business,legal, research, media and medical purposes.

An hour-long interview can easily take 6 to 7 hours to transcribe, dependingupon the skills and proficiency you have. Good listening capabilities, patienceand careful editing are the most important skills that are required for a goodtranscriptionist.
